Liebshausen is a municipality in the Rhein-Hunsrück district in Rhineland-Palatinate . It belongs to the Simmern-Rheinböllen community .

history
The oldest traces of settlement are found around 1.1 km north of Liebshausen in the Schimburg corridor. A settlement ruin, which was described by the population as an old monastery , was "deciphered" and measured as a Roman settlement by the archeology association ARRATA eV in 2004.
Liebshausen was first mentioned in 1006 as "Liobeshuson" at the inauguration of the church in Mörschbach. After the occupation of the left bank of the Rhine by French revolutionary troops (1794), the place became French and from 1798 to 1814 belonged to the canton of Bacharach in the Rhine-Moselle department . In 1815 the region was assigned to the Kingdom of Prussia at the Congress of Vienna . Since 1946 the place has been part of the state of Rhineland-Palatinate.
Liebshausen (then Lipshausen ) was a popular refuge for robbers and horse thieves towards the end of the 18th century . The robber Philipp Ludwig Ernst Mosebach ("Jäger-Philipp"), the failed son of a pastor and leader of the "Hunsrück gang", stayed there. Mosebach was executed in Koblenz. The robber Schinderhannes also came to Liebshausen at the beginning of his criminal career, where he was injured by a shotgun shot in a pub fight in mid-1797.

politics
Municipal council
The municipal council in Liebshausen consists of eight council members who were elected in the local elections on May 26, 2019 in a majority vote, and the honorary local mayor as chairman. Until 2014, the municipality council had twelve council members.
mayor
The local mayor is Matthias Merscher. In the local elections on May 26, 2019, no candidate ran; he was re-elected by the local council.
